Inclusion has been a crucial professional learning focus for school leaders this year and will continue to be critical as we move our school communities forward into the opportunities and challenges ahead. As this unique school year draws to a close, we brought the inclusion conversation full circle with Inclusion 360, a live webinar on May 10, 2021.

Watch and re-watch this discussion with national inclusion experts and advocates. Speakers will include Dan Habib, Keith Jones, Dr. Lauren Katzman, Glenna Gallo, LeDerick Horne, and Dr. Alfredo Artiles. No matter where you are in your inclusionary journey, this webinar will provide multiple entry points for engaging in, and expanding on, inclusion and inclusionary practices.
